Planning appeal decision
Vacant Shop , 154 Bedford Road, Rock Ferry , Birkenhead, Wirral , CH42 2AS
the conversion of a vacant ground floor shop in to a one bedroom, two person flat

Main issues, as the Inspector framed them
- The effect of the proposal on the character and appearance of the appeal building and the area
- Whether appropriate living conditions would be provided for future occupiers of the proposal and maintained for the occupiers of the existing flat above, with regard to noise and disturbance, outdoor garden space, and overlooking
What decided it
The proposal would harmfully interrupt the character and appearance of the terrace through an incongruous window design, and would fail to provide adequate sound proofing to protect living conditions between the proposed and existing flats.
Plan policies cited: WS 7, WD 6, WD 23
